This is my interpretation of what his complete deck most likely is, cards will be updated/changed as they are confirmed from the final matches tomorrow.
As of right now, cards that have not been seen but are theorized to be in the deck are:
Defender of Argus (1)
Ancient of Lore (2)
Cenarius (1)
This is a very interesting deck and is looking very promising for the current meta. The combination between watcher (midrange -> control) and a token deck (aggro based) allows for a range of playstyle depending on the matchup. It allows for the deck to both have aggression or control plays depending on the opponents deck/draws.
